Ken Litton (ASCAP)As an SBC music missionary active in Brazil I quickly discovered the hymns missionaries had taken with them as the work gained impetus from the 1890s when the Bagbys arrived to build on the foundation laid by early pioneers like Solomon Ginsburg. I found myself leading those hymns from the nearly 100 year old Cantor Cristão (Christian Singer) in the strongly attended evening services at the Igreja Batista Rio Doce (Sweet River Baptist Church) in Recife, with people literally leaning in through the windows from outside to sing along. Just a normal p.m. attendance or... curiosity about the missionary leading? No, certainly it was the message of the gospel in these great hymns and in the Brazilians’ creative work as well. I mainly remember holding that small print hymnal in one hand and leading with the other (shaking badly) and singing in Portuguese!From that kind of congregational participation I vividly remember the hymn Blessed be the Fountain by Eden Reeder Latta (1839 - 1915) and Henry Southwick Perkins (1833 -1914) with it’s energetic dotted eighth and sixteenth rhythm figures and text of confession based on Zechariah 13:1. That text was very important in the lives of disciples in Brazil and in my own heart. Here I have used only the verses of the text and tune, simply smoothing out the rhythm and adjusting the lyric to more modern usage (yet preserving the devotional pronouns Thee, Thy and Thine).The tune BLESSED BE THE FOUNTAIN is altered in rhythm, tempo and one descending interval from the original. The arrangement is by me, having built the intro, interlude and key change as well as the ending from the material that constituted the refrain in the origina. As a bridge and additional textual/musical impulse into the key change and final verse I’ve interpolated the refrain from the well-known gospel hymn Whiter than Snow (FISCHER) by James Nicholson and William G. Fischer.The voices include a wide variety of unison, two-part and four-part passages that are well within the capability of the average church choir. The accompaniment difficulty level is about as minimal as it can be I hope, while still reflecting support for the voices, a measure of variety as well as some real independence.I certainly think choirs of some ability and their dedicated accompanists will enjoyWhiter Than the Snow as much as I have in developing it.

Octavo. 11 pages. Sandra Milliken #5998069. Published by Sandra Milliken (A0.774767). Hard to Say I’m Sorry is a No. 1 song by the American rock band Chicago. It was released in May 1982, as the lead single for the album Chicago 16. The song reached No. 1 on the Billboard Hot 100 Chart in September of that year, where it remained for two weeks. It was the group’s second No. 1 single (their first was If You Leave Me Now) and their first top 50 hit since Tell No Lover in 1978. It spent twelve weeks in the top 5 of the Billboard Chart.Written by Peter Cetera (Chicago’s bassist, who also sang lead vocals) and the group’s producer David Foster (who played piano on the track), the song is about a person trying desperately to hold on to a relationship that has fizzled out, promising to make up for his/her indiscretions and playing the we’ve been through so much card.Hard to Say I’m Sorry was nominated for a Grammy Award for Best Pop Performance by a Duo or Group with Vocal and was certified Gold by the Recording Industry Association of America in September 1982. Peter Cetera won an ASCAP Pop Music Award for the song in the category, Most Performed Songs.Two arrangements of Hard to Say I’m Sorry are available for immediate download: one for SATB choir and one for SSA voicing, both with piano accompaniment.

This year's Christmas publication choice fell on a song very dear to me: Hark! The herald angels sing. The text, inspired by Luke’s Gospel (2:14), appears for the first time in a collection of Christmas carols called Hymns and Sacred Poems in 1739, jointly written by Charles Wesley (1707-1788 ) and George Whitefield (1714-1770), two of the founding members of the Methodist movement.The version we know today is the one adapted by William H. Cummings (1831-1915) from the section Vaterland, in deinen Gauen of the Festgesang zum Gutenbergfest, WoO 9, by Felix Mendelssohn-Bartholdy (1809-1847). The story, however, is more complex and articulated than that.The original version of the text, written by Wesley, bearing the title Hymn for Christmas-Day, had received only slow and solemn music for its verses, music now almost completely discarded. Also, his original opening lines were Hark! How all the welkin rings / Glory to the King of Kings .The version that has been passed to us is the result of alterations made by different hands, especially those of Whitefield, who changed the initial couplet into the one we know today.In 1840-one hundred years after the publication of Hymns and sacred Poems-Mendelssohn composed a cantata commemorating Johann Gutenberg’s invention of movable-type printing. The English musician William H. Cummings finally adapted Mendelssohn’s music around 1855 in order to fit the music to the verses and give it its present look.In this edition we propose the version that every listener expects to hear when reading the title on the programme and, immediately after, one of the few original versions that have reached us in their entirety, that is the one set to music by Samuel Arnold (1740-1802) and available today in The British Minstrel, and Musical and Literary Miscellany, vol. 3, published in 1843.The proposed instrumentations are those of the classical string quartet and the cello quartet. Both variants are very simple to perform and are certainly suitable for small string ensembles formed in musical schools. In the cello quartet version, the only relatively complex part is that of the first cello, which should be left to the teacher or to a student able to play up to the 7th position without excessive troubles.I hope this music can bring you the serenity that made me prepare it.
